Pseudo-scalar meson quark distributions within the Dyson-Schwinger approach
We calculate the impulse approximation to the quark distributions in the pion
and kaon using the Dyson-Schwinger/Bethe-Salpeter equation
approach. The Mellin moments of the distribution functions are
calculated from the forward matrix elements of twist-two operators and are used
to reconstruct the quark distribution functions. The meson distribution amplitudes are also calculated from the
corresponding moments of helicity-flip twist-two operators.
